Job Purpose: Performs and reports laboratory testing in a manner to promote the efficient operation of the laboratory and effective patient care. Will work as a Generalist at the CHA Everett Hospital Laboratory.
Duties and responsibilities include:*Performs phlebotomy on both adult and pediatric patients. *Performs testing in Chemistry, Hematology and Transfusion Medicine. *Performs and evaluates Quality Controls *Participates in Proficiency testing. *Troubleshoots basic instrument problems. *Receives and process a variety of laboratory specimens and utilize theMeditechcomputer system for data entry; computerized worksheets and interfaces are used in the performance of testing. *Performs both STAT and Routine testing in an accurate and timely manner. *Assists the manager in the development of new methods and evaluates cost feasibility as required. *Trains new employee in department procedures and policies. *Participates in department meetings. *Works with fellow staff members to analyze workflow processes and conduct QI audits. *On-call coverage responsibilities.
Qualifications/Requirements: Minimum education: BS/MT required Registration/certification as MT (ASCP), MLS, AMT, or HEW required at time of hire. Additional preferences: 1. Excellent verbal and written communication skills 2. Fluency in the English language
